Ultimately it was Ohio State that got the last laugh in what was the joke of the week in college football against Marshall. Thundering Herd coach Charles Huff made headlines when he jokingly tried to entice Buckeyes players to transfer with an offer of all-you-can-eat biscuits from Tudor’s, a local chain.

Ohio State ultimately rolled to a 49-14 victory, and did not let the opportunity to troll Huff and Marshall pass them by. The official Instagram account for Brutus, the Buckeyes’ mascot, posted an edit of him sitting on top of a pile of biscuits.

The Thundering Herd played the Buckeyes close for the first quarter as things were tied up at 7 heading into the second. Ohio State pulled away a bit more in the before halftime, but still led only 28-14 at the break.

The Buckeyes would put their foot on the gas from the second half on, however, outscoring Marshall by a score of 21-0 on their way to victory. Running backs Quinshon Judkins and TreVeyon Henderson combined for 249 yards and four touchdowns.

The victory improved Ohio State to 3-0 on the young season. The Buckeyes open Big Ten play next week on the road against Michigan State.

Marshall HC Charles Huff hilariously attempts to lure Ohio State players away with NIL offer

You have to hear the pitch for yourself to believe it. It starts innocuously enough, as a plea for fans to have some patience, it seems. Then… well, listen for yourself.

“I feel good about the track we’re on, trust me,” Huff said. “I know where we are, but I feel good about the track we’re on. And I feel good about the players we have. Would love to have some of those guys from Ohio State, too. So if they want to transfer on down we’ve got a Tudor’s biscuit NIL all-you-can-eat.

“So if any of those guys that run really, really fast at Ohio State like Tudor’s biscuits, I promise you, all you can eat, all day if you transfer here. But yeah.”

In Huff’s defense, Ohio State has had some exceptionally talented young players enter the ranks in recent years. And being able to peel off a Jeremiah Smith or two would certainly do wonders for the program.
